Dissertation note: Thesis (M.Sc.) - Cairo University - Faculty of Oral and Dental Medicine - Department of Orthodontics Summary: Aim: To evaluate the accuracy and precision in terms of repeatability and reproducibility of standard anthropometric linear measurements made with two different three-dimensional imaging systems namely Bellus 3D Face Camera Pro and Planmeca ProMax 3D ProFace system by comparing them to direct anthropometric measurements. Methodology: 40 adult patients, with an age range (18-35 years) with normal balanced facial proportions excluding patients with craniofacial anomalies, obvious skeletal shifts, incompetent lips, facial asymmetry and skin lesions on the face. Fifteen landmarks were labelled on their faces. Each participant was scanned twice with three different 3D scanning techniques; Planmeca ProMax 3D ProFace, Bellus 3D Face Camera Pro mounted on tripod and Bellus 3D Face Camera Pro held by the participant. Direct measurements were taken twice to get the average immediately after the scanning sessions. Results: Planmeca showed statistically significant difference compared to direct measurements in morphologic height of the face (N-Gn), height of the upper lip (Sn-Sto), intercanthal width (En-En), width of nose (Al-Al) and width of mandible (Go-Go). While, Bellus 3D Face Camera Pro either mounted on tripod or held by participant him/herself showed a statistical significant difference in width of mouth (Ch-Ch) and width of mandible (Go-Go) only
